The Basin School video “mystery” appears to be nothing of the sort.

The Monitor last week reported two Basin residents’ view that an apparent 20-second freeze in the online video of the school’s Aug. 13 board meeting hinted at possible tampering to hide a school official’s alleged acknowledgement of a violation of state law.

But after reviewing the video at The Monitor’s request, four video analysts largely agreed that a technical glitch seemed much more plausible than human manipulation.
